Nirmala Trust Vs ACIT (Kerala High Court)
Introduction: In a pivotal judgment, the Kerala High Court addressed the procedural integrity within income tax assessments concerning unsecured loans. The case of Nirmala Trust Vs. ACIT highlighted the significance of issuing proper notices to taxpayers when questioning the details of unsecured loans received, marking a significant precedent for future assessments and procedural fairness under the Income Tax Act, 1961.
